Using the first person in a time-travel novel allowed the reader to participate more directly in the story and feel the author's emotions and experiences. Here are some suggestions for writing a time-travel novel in the first person: 1. Self-introduction: In the beginning, briefly introduce yourself, including your name, age, where you are from, and so on. [2. Experience: In the story, describe your own experiences such as life before transmigration, transmigration to another world, encounters with various characters and events, etc.] 3. Emotions: express one's emotions and feelings such as joy, anger, sorrow, joy, confusion, fear, etc. 4. Decision: At the climax of the story, describe the decisions you have made, including how to adapt to life in the other world, relationships with other characters, and so on. 5. Ending: At the end of the story, express your satisfaction, regret, and thoughts about the future. It was important to note that when using the first person, one needed to pay attention to the accuracy of the writing and expression to avoid misunderstanding and unnecessary ambiguity. At the same time, he had to grasp the advantages and disadvantages of using the first person to choose the right time and method to express the story.
